Is The Left Arm Pain Due To Some Type Of Heart Attack?
Hi - I just vomited a small amount of food I finished eating. When I threw up, besides the chest strain one normally feels when vomiting, I also felt what I would describe as a muscle pain in my left arm bicep. Similarly to if I had done too much weight lift for this muscle. It lasted about about 30 seconds, then it left. Lately, I have gained a lot of weight due to excessive and unhealthy eating. The pain only last some seconds after I vomited, but it was the first time I ve ever felt that slight pain in my left arm muscle. Could this have been some type of heart attack? I do NOT feel any pain anywhere (i.e. chest, arm, etc.). Should I seek immediate attention?
HI Well come to HCM This can not be taken as granted, although chances of heart disease would be very less likely but this can not be taken lightly or neglected and better get done the EKG test this would ruled out the possibility of cardiac disease and clear the doubt, hope this information, helps, take care.
